引言
硬件编程是计算机科学和电子工程领域的一个重要分支,它涉及到与硬件设备交互的软件开发。对于想要入门硬件编程的学习者来说,找到合适的书籍是至关重要的。以下是一些精选的硬件编程书籍,以及如何免费下载它们的指南。
精选书籍推荐
1. 《C语言 Primer Plus》
- 简介:这是一本经典的C语言入门书籍,适合初学者。
- 免费下载:可以在一些在线图书馆或学术资源网站上找到免费电子版。
2. 《嵌入式系统入门》
- 简介:全面介绍嵌入式系统的基础知识,适合初学者和有一定基础的读者。
- 免费下载:可以在GitHub等开源平台上找到免费PDF版。
3. 《Linux内核编程》
- 简介:深入探讨Linux内核编程,适合有一定基础的读者。
- 免费下载:可以在一些在线技术社区或学术资源网站上找到免费电子版。
4. 《ARM体系结构与编程》
- 简介:详细介绍ARM处理器体系结构和编程,适合对嵌入式系统感兴趣的读者。
- 免费下载:可以在一些在线图书馆或学术资源网站上找到免费电子版。
5. 《嵌入式Linux系统编程》
- 简介:专注于嵌入式Linux系统的编程,适合嵌入式系统开发人员。
- 免费下载:可以在一些在线技术社区或学术资源网站上找到免费电子版。
免费下载指南
以下是一些免费下载上述书籍的方法:
方法一:在线图书馆
- 访问如Google Books、Project Gutenberg等在线图书馆。
- 使用搜索功能查找所需的书籍。
- 如果书籍有电子版,通常可以直接在线阅读或下载。
方法二:学术资源网站
- 访问如ResearchGate、Academia.edu等学术资源网站。
- 注册并创建个人资料。
- 搜索相关书籍,有些书籍的作者可能会提供免费下载。
方法三:GitHub
- 访问GitHub网站。
- 使用搜索功能查找相关书籍的GitHub仓库。
- 下载仓库中的书籍文件。
方法四:技术社区
- 访问如Stack Overflow、Reddit等技术社区。
- 搜索相关书籍的讨论帖或资源分享帖。
- 根据帖子的推荐下载书籍。
总结
通过以上推荐和下载指南,希望可以帮助入门硬件编程的学习者找到合适的书籍,并免费获取它们。记住,不断学习和实践是提高技能的关键。
